Is Wheat Autotroph or heterotroph?

Wheat utilizes photosynthesis for its energy needs. Therefore, it is an autotroph.


What type of plants are wheat oats rice?

I believe they are all C3 plants. This means they take CO2 directly from the air to use in the Calvin cycle of photosynthesis.

Why would a scientist measure the amount of sugar in wheat plants in order to see if plants need light?

Sugar is produced in plants by means of photosynthesis, a process that requires light. It is very logical to measure the amount of sugar in wheat plants, to see how much photosynthesis is taking place.


What does wheat eat?

Wheat is a type of plant that belongs to the grass family. It doesn't "eat" in the traditional sense like animals do. Instead, wheat obtains nutrients and energy through photosynthesis, where it converts sunlight, water, and carbon dioxide into sugars to fuel its growth.
